… in St. Anton am Arlberg with the Summer <strong>Active</strong> Card<br />

More holiday fun for young and old. The offer includes guided hikes,<br />

mountain bike tours, summer curling, Nordic walking, golf taster<br />

courses, a torchlight walk, archery and ball sports.<br />

The Summer Aktive Card also includes equipment and guides, who<br />

initiate newcomers into each sport.. Younger guests between five and<br />

14 years old can be given a treat with Hoppl’s adventure programme.<br />

From Monday to Friday a friendly bunny rabbit has put various<br />

activities on his programme for you.<br />

The Summer AktiveCard <strong>2008</strong>, which is valid from the beginning of<br />

July to the middle of September, gives you a large number of reductions<br />

and is available free of charge when booking at numerous hotels and<br />

guest houses.<br />

Lech am Arlberg …<br />

… is a place in this world, which was voted “Europe’s Most<br />

Beautiful Village” in 2004 and is among the “Best of the Alps”.<br />

Unique to Lech is the active inclusive card, which you receive free of<br />

charge with one overnight stay. The following are included:<br />

• all open cable cars and chairlifts<br />

• the local and hiking shuttle buses<br />

• childcare in the Kids <strong>Active</strong> Club<br />

• selected guided hikes<br />

• forest swimming pool with flume<br />

and children’s pool<br />

• football pitch, tennis courts and<br />

indoor tennis court<br />

• fitness course and Welltain® Trail<br />

• the green fee at the Lech Golf Academy (driving range,<br />

putting green and 3 holes)<br />

• library, heritage museum, slide lectures, open-air concerts<br />

• Lech Leisure Centre: minigolf, pit-pat, billiards, toddlers’ and<br />

babies’ paradise<br />
